>It's not clear to me why you're so reluctant to treat the content of 
>the paq'batlh narrative as examples of correct grammar.

Hey *I'm* suspicious of the paq'batlh. It's a chunk of Klingon text 
part of which was written by Marc Okrand, but we don't know which 
parts, and all of which was presumably read carefully by him. I've 
certainly seen the errors that get by when I proofread something, and 
I'm not having to pause to look up words and probably affixes the way 
Marc would be. It's easy to be expecting something to say something 
and to see what you expected. It's easy to say, "yup that sounds 
okay," especially when you have a high regard for the skills of the 
person who wrote it.

We know that a number of basic errors got by that process, because we 
corrected some. We know that more got by, because a number of people, 
I think 'ISqu' is one, have catalogued them. And I'm unhappy with the 
process by which we edited that document and I was there. I wish we'd 
had more time. I wish each side of the table had done all the pages, 
rather than splitting them up so we'd have a double check.  I was 
trying to read the Klingon without reading the English so that I 
would read it to see if it made sense, as opposed to being lulled 
into thinking, "yup that means that." I kind of did that half and 
half, because I also needed to check the English to make sure that it 
meant what it was supposed to mean, as well as making sense.
